Top Attractions
The Sixth Floor Museum at Dealey Plaza
The Sixth Floor Museum at Dealey Plaza is a must-visit for anyone interested in the history of the Kennedy assassination. The museum is located in the former Texas School Book Depository building and offers a comprehensive look at the events leading up to and following the assassination.
Dallas Arboretum and Botanical Garden
The Dallas Arboretum and Botanical Garden is a beautiful oasis in the heart of the city. The 66-acre garden is home to a wide variety of plants and flowers, as well as several water features and sculptures.
Fort Worth Stockyards
The Fort Worth Stockyards is a historic district that offers a glimpse into the city’s cowboy past. Visitors can watch a cattle drive, visit a rodeo, or check out one of the many western-themed shops and restaurants in the area.
Hidden Gems
Bishop Arts District
The Bishop Arts District is a trendy neighborhood located just south of downtown Dallas. The area is home to several independent shops, restaurants, and art galleries, as well as a vibrant nightlife scene.
Klyde Warren Park
Klyde Warren Park is an urban park that spans over a highway in downtown Dallas. The park offers several amenities, including a dog park, a children’s playground, and a variety of food trucks.
Kimbell Art Museum
The Kimbell Art Museum is a world-renowned museum located in Fort Worth. The museum is home to a collection of over 350 works of art, including pieces by Michelangelo, Rembrandt, and Picasso.
Food Scene
Tex-Mex
Tex-Mex is a fusion of Texas and Mexican cuisine and is a staple of the Dallas Fort Worth Map food scene. Some of the best Tex-Mex restaurants in the area include El Fenix, Mi Cocina, and Torchy’s Tacos.
Barbecue
Barbecue is another popular cuisine in the Dallas Fort Worth Map area. Some of the best BBQ joints include Pecan Lodge, Lockhart Smokehouse, and Hard Eight BBQ.
Craft Beer
The craft beer scene in Dallas Fort Worth Map has exploded in recent years. Some of the best breweries in the area include Community Beer Company, Peticolas Brewing Company, and Deep Ellum Brewing Company.

Outdoor Adventures
White Rock Lake Park
White Rock Lake Park is a 1,015-acre park located in the heart of Dallas. The park offers several outdoor activities, including hiking, biking, fishing, and kayaking.
Cedar Ridge Preserve
Cedar Ridge Preserve is a 600-acre nature preserve located in southwest Dallas. The preserve offers several hiking trails, as well as scenic views of the surrounding area.
Lake Grapevine
Lake Grapevine is a 7,200-acre lake located in Grapevine, Texas, just north of Dallas Fort Worth Map. The lake offers several water activities, including boating, fishing, and kayaking.
Family-Friendly Activities
Perot Museum of Nature and Science
The Perot Museum of Nature and Science is a hands-on museum that offers several interactive exhibits for kids. The museum is located in downtown Dallas and is a great place to spend an afternoon with the family.
Fort Worth Zoo
The Fort Worth Zoo is home to over 7,000 animals and is one of the top zoos in the country. The zoo offers several exhibits and attractions, including a train ride and a petting zoo.
Legoland Discovery Center
The Legoland Discovery Center is a fun and interactive attraction for kids and adults alike. The center is located in Frisco, Texas, just north of Dallas Fort Worth Map, and offers several Lego-themed exhibits and activities.

Natural Wonders
Palo Duro Canyon
Palo Duro Canyon is the second-largest canyon in the United States and is located in the Texas Panhandle, about 6 hours northwest of Dallas Fort Worth Map. The canyon offers several hiking trails and scenic views.
Enchanted Rock
Enchanted Rock is a pink granite mountain located in Fredericksburg, Texas, about 4 hours southwest of Dallas Fort Worth Map. The mountain offers several hiking trails and scenic views.
Big Bend National Park
Big Bend National Park is located in southwest Texas, about 8 hours west of Dallas Fort Worth Map. The park offers several natural wonders, including canyons, hot springs, and the Rio Grande River.
Vibrant Nightlife
Deep Ellum
Deep Ellum is a historic neighborhood located just east of downtown Dallas. The area is known for its live music scene and offers several bars and music venues.
The Stockyards
The Fort Worth Stockyards is also a great place to experience the nightlife in the Dallas Fort Worth Map area. The area offers several western-themed bars and live music venues.
Uptown
Uptown is a trendy neighborhood located just north of downtown Dallas. The area offers several bars and restaurants, as well as a vibrant nightlife scene.
Local Markets
Dallas Farmers Market
The Dallas Farmers Market is a year-round market that offers locally grown produce and artisanal foods. The market also features several restaurants and food vendors.
Cowtown Farmers Market
The Cowtown Farmers Market is a seasonal market that operates from April through October. The market offers locally grown produce and handmade goods.
Four Seasons Markets
The Four Seasons Markets operate several farmers markets throughout the Dallas Fort Worth Map area. The markets offer locally grown produce, artisanal foods, and handmade goods.
